Debate continued in Parliament on the Polish-Russian gas deal last week as leader of the opposition Law and Justice (PiS) party Jaroslaw Kaczynski said the annex to the agreement is “highly detrimental to the interest of the economic and political state”.
Parliament heard government information about the negotiations on the gas deal, which is a supplement to the agreement to increase gas supplies to Poland by approximately 1.5 billion cubit metres per year and would see it extended to 2037.
During the session, PiS strongly criticized the agreement. Kaczynski said that the gas agreement is also a political act bringing Poland closer to the East rather than the West.
